全面解析Shadowsock SSR:使用与安装指南

什么是Shadowsock SSR?

Shadowsock SSR(Shadowsock的继任者)是一种开源的代理工具,旨在提供一种有效的翻墙方法,帮助用户绕过地理限制,安全地访问互联网。它基于Shadowsock的基础上进行改进,增加了更多的功能,如更强的加密方式和混淆技术,以更好地保护用户的隐私。

Shadowsock SSR的工作原理

Shadowsock SSR通过将用户的网络请求发送到一个远程服务器,进而实现数据包的加密和传输,从而让用户可以安全、快速地访问被限制的内容。

主要特性

  • 高效性:SSR可以有效减少延迟,提升连接速度。
  • 安全性:通过多种加密方式保护用户数据,防止被窥探。
  • 可配置性:用户可以根据自身需求灵活配置服务器参数。
  • 支持多种平台:SSR支持Windows、macOS、Linux、Android及iOS等多种设备。

Shadowsock SSR的安装步骤

1. 准备工作

  • 服务器:首先需要一台可用的VPS(虚拟私人服务器)。可以选择如阿里云、腾讯云等服务提供商。
  • SSH工具:用于远程登录VPS,例如PuTTY或Xshell。

2. 安装SSR

以下是SSR的安装步骤:

  1. 连接到VPS:使用SSH工具连接到你的VPS。

  2. 更新系统:使用以下命令更新你的系统包: bash sudo apt-get update sudo apt-get upgrade

  3. 下载SSR:运行以下命令下载SSR的安装脚本: bash git clone -b manyuser https://github.com/shadowsocksr/shadowsocksr.git cd shadowsocksr

  4. 配置SSR:在配置文件中设置你的服务器信息,包括端口、密码及加密方式。

  5. 启动SSR:使用以下命令启动SSR服务: bash python server.py start

Shadowsock SSR的客户端配置

客户端是用户直接使用SSR的界面。根据你的设备不同,下载相应的客户端并进行配置。

Windows客户端配置

  1. 下载SSR Windows客户端。
  2. 打开客户端,输入服务器地址、端口、密码及加密方式。
  3. 选择“启动”按钮开始使用。

Android/iOS客户端配置

  • 在应用商店下载相应的SSR客户端,输入服务器信息即可开始使用。

常见问题解答(FAQ)

1. 什么是SSR和Shadowsock有什么区别?

Shadowsock SSR是Shadowsock的升级版,主要增加了对HTTP/2的支持,以及对数据包的混淆和更多的加密方式,因此SSR提供更高的安全性和更好的连接性能。

2. 如何选择SSR服务器?

  • 延迟:选择距离较近的服务器可以降低延迟。
  • 带宽:查看服务器的带宽限制,确保满足你的需求。
  • 稳定性:选择信誉良好的提供商,避免服务器不稳定。

3. SSR是否会被封?

虽然SSR设计了多种混淆技术,但由于网络监控和封锁手段不断升级,SSR有时仍然可能被封。定期更新SSR客户端和服务器配置是应对封锁的有效方式。

4. 如何提高SSR的连接速度?

  • 选择更快的服务器。
  • 尝试不同的加密方式,通常更轻量的加密会提升速度。
  • 确保网络条件良好,避免使用高延迟的网络。

结论

Shadowsock SSR是一种强大且灵活的翻墙工具,适用于多种平台的用户。通过合理配置和定期维护,可以有效提升其性能与安全性。希望本文能帮助到你更好地理解和使用Shadowsock SSR。

正文完